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of irrigation technology for edible fungi cultivation, and in particular to an intelligent irrigation device for edible fungi cultivation. Background Technology
[0002] As an important component of modern agriculture, the industrialized cultivation of edible fungi directly impacts the rate of mycelial development and the quality of the fungi through its environmental control technology. During the cultivation process, substrate moisture content and relative humidity are key parameters determining the metabolic efficiency of the mycelium and its resistance to contaminating microorganisms. Therefore, irrigation systems are used to supply water to the fungi during cultivation.
[0003] For example, a water-saving irrigation device disclosed in existing patent CN202323645972.X is applicable to both vertical and horizontal planting modes. However, once the spraying mode is adjusted, the spraying pipes in the device remain fixed, making it difficult to achieve a more uniform irrigation effect on the mushroom logs. This affects the yield and quality of edible fungi. Furthermore, the water tank lacks an effective level warning structure, which fails to provide an effective warning to workers when the water level is low, making it difficult to replenish the water tank in a timely manner. Utility Model Content
[0004] This disclosure relates to an intelligent irrigation device for edible fungi cultivation. Through the reciprocating drive component, the device can move the spray pipes back and forth during spraying, thus improving the uniformity of water spraying and providing a more even irrigation effect for the mushroom logs, preventing any impact on the yield and quality of the edible fungi. The liquid level monitoring mechanism activates a pressure switch when the bottom of the floating block is 20-25 cm from the bottom of the water tank. This triggers an audible and visual alarm, providing an effective warning to workers and allowing them to replenish the water tank promptly, thus enhancing the intelligence level of the irrigation device.

[0012] This utility model provides an intelligent irrigation device for edible fungi cultivation, which has the following beneficial effects:
[0013] First, by setting up the reciprocating drive component, the intelligent controller can start the drive motor during the spraying process, which drives the drive disc to rotate, and then drives one end of the connecting rod to rotate. The other end of the connecting rod drives the spray pipe to move back and forth, thus improving the uniformity of water spraying and bringing a more uniform irrigation effect to the mushroom sticks, avoiding affecting the yield and quality of edible fungi.
[0014] Second, through the setting of the liquid level monitoring mechanism, the water level inside the water tank will continuously drop during irrigation, causing the floating block to move downwards as well. When the bottom surface of the floating block is 20 to 25 centimeters away from the bottom surface inside the water tank, the bottom surface of the counterweight pressing block will make close contact with the button on the pressing switch. Pressing the button on the pressing switch will activate the intelligent controller and the sound and light alarm, thus providing an effective warning to the staff. This allows the staff to replenish the water tank in a timely manner, improving the intelligence level of this irrigation device. Attached Figure Description

[0040] The working principle of this embodiment is as follows: During use, water is added to the water tank 2 through the water inlet. Then, the floating block 702, under the buoyancy of the water inside the water tank 2, moves the lifting plate 701, connecting rod 704, and counterweight pressing block 705 upwards. At this time, the counterweight pressing block 705 moves away from the pressing switch 203. Then, the moving base 1 moves the water tank 2 to the vicinity of the edible fungi to be irrigated. The irrigation mode of the spray pipe 4 is then adjusted according to the cultivation mode of the edible fungi. For example, when planting on the ground, the irrigation mode can be adjusted via intelligent... The controller 201 controls the telescopic rod of the electric cylinder 601 to extend forward, which in turn moves the drive plate 602 and rack 603 forward in a straight line. When the telescopic rod of the electric cylinder 601 extends forward to its limit position, the rack 603 drives the gear 303 to rotate 90 degrees clockwise. At this time, the spray pipe 4 is in a horizontal state and the nozzle on the spray pipe 4 is facing down. Then, the intelligent controller 201 starts the water pump 205 to transport the water source inside the water storage tank 2 to the inside of the spray pipe 4. Finally, the water is sprayed onto the mushroom sticks through the spray pipe 4.
[0041] During the spraying process, the drive motor 501 can be started by the intelligent controller 201, which drives the drive disc 502 to rotate. The rotating drive disc 502 drives one end of the connecting rod 503 to rotate, and then the other end of the connecting rod 503 drives the spray pipe 4 to move back and forth, thus improving the uniformity of the spray pipe 4 when spraying water.
[0042] During irrigation, the water inside the water storage tank 2 will be continuously consumed, causing the water level inside the water storage tank 2 to drop continuously. This causes the floating block 702 to move downwards as well. When the bottom surface of the floating block 702 is 20 to 25 centimeters away from the bottom surface inside the water storage tank 2, the bottom surface of the counterweight pressing block 705 will make close contact with the button on the pressing switch 203, thus pressing the button on the pressing switch 203. Then, after receiving the signal of the button being pressed on the pressing switch 203, the intelligent controller 201 will activate the audible and visual alarm 202. At this time, the audible and visual alarm 202 will emit a warning sound and a warning light, thus providing an effective warning to the staff and enabling them to replenish the water inside the water storage tank 2 in a timely manner.
